The 3-Legged Stool of Market Growth
- The Renewable Rollercoaster: Solar and wind's "feast or famine" power output requires storage buffers – like California's 3.2GW storage capacity preventing blackouts during 2023 heatwaves
- Electricity Pricing Poker: Texas' ERCOT market saw storage operators earning $27/MWh spreads in 2024's Q1 by buying low at night, selling high at peak
- Grid Upgrade Economics: Deferring $400M substation upgrades through strategic storage placement (see ConEdison's Brooklyn Queens Demand Management Project)
Technology Showdown: Lithium vs Flow vs Thermal
While lithium-ion batteries currently dominate 92% of new installations, the playing field's getting spicy:
Technology | 2025 Cost/kWh | Lifespan | Best Use Case |
---|---|---|---|
Lithium-Ion | $150 | 15 years | Daily cycling |
Vanadium Flow | $300 | 25+ years | Multi-day storage |
Molten Salt | $180 | 30 years | Industrial heat+power |
The Software Secret Sauce
Forget hardware – the real magic happens in virtual power plant (VPP) control systems. Enel's 4.5GW VPP platform aggregates everything from Tesla Powerwalls to utility-scale batteries, responding to grid signals faster than you can say "demand response."
Regulatory Quicksand & Opportunity
Navigating energy markets requires more twists than a spy novel. Consider:
- FERC Order 841's storage market access rules
- California's mandate for 52.5GW storage by 2045
- EU's "Double Counting" dilemma with storage+renewables
Meanwhile in Texas, storage operators have become the new oil wildcatters – trading volatility like seasoned Wall Street sharks. The state's storage capacity grew 800% since 2021, proving that everything's bigger... including battery farms.
When Physics Meets Finance
The most exciting development? Hybrid storage assets that juggle multiple revenue streams:
- Frequency regulation payments
- Capacity market contracts
- Energy arbitrage
- Transmission deferral credits
Take NextEra's 409MW Manatee Storage Center – it's essentially a Swiss Army knife for grid services, projected to generate 7 different income streams simultaneously.
The Elephant in the Control Room
Supply chain issues remain the industry's Achilles' heel. Lithium carbonate prices did a rollercoaster from $8/kg (2020) to $78/kg (2022) before settling at $22/kg (2024). Smart operators are now hedging materials like airlines hedge jet fuel – welcome to the era of battery futures trading.
